It’s really difficult to say just based off of the tests alone OP. Some people can go from basically nothing to a peak then back to nothing in less than 12 hours, so it may be that you are still to get your peak, it may be that you peaked at some point between yesterdays test and todays test, it may be that this is just a fluctuation of your LH and not coming up to your peak. Your LH does naturally go up and down a bit throughout your cycle and not every increase is a peak obviously. Once you have tested for a few cycles you will have a better idea of what “normal” is for you x

@K84452 It’s not positive sorry , if it’s darker than yesterdays then it means ovulation is getting closer and you should test again tonight and tomorrow morning at least 2 times a day , the line will only get darker from now on so keep testing , testing line has to be darker than the second line or at least same darkness . And once it gets darker than the second line , then you will normally ovulate 12-36 hours after this . So could be on the same day 12 hours later or 1 day and half later or somewhere in between like 25 hours later . Good luck
